Mouseover interrupt - CounterspellMoInt
#showtooltip Counterspell
/cast [@mouseover,harm][harm] Counterspell

Kicks whatever you hover without dropping your current target.

Arena 1 interrupt - CounterspellCoun1
#showtooltip Counterspell
/cast [@arena1,harm,nodead] Counterspell

Use a dedicated arena-frame key to stop this player without changing your current target.

On-use trinkets + potionUse13
#showtooltip
/use 13
/use 14
/use Tempered Potion

Uses on-use trinkets and your combat potion. Keep your major GCD cooldown on its own key unless you have personally verified their timing.

Stopcasting / stopattackStop
/stopcasting
/stopattack

Use this on your juke or emergency-stop key. It cancels a cast and turns off auto-attacks without forcing another GCD action.
